分布估计算法求解集装箱装载问题  被引量:3

Solving of Container Loading Problem by Estimation of Distribution Algorithm

在线阅读下载全文

作  者:左先亮 郭莉莉[1] 高尚[1] 

机构地区:[1]江苏科技大学计算机科学与工程学院,江苏镇江212003

出  处:《计算机技术与发展》2014年第8期183-186,190,共5页Computer Technology and Development

基  金:人工智能四川省重点实验室开放基金(2012RYJ04);江苏省"青蓝工程"资助项目(苏教师[2010]27号)

摘  要:集装箱装载是一个空间优化分解的布局问题,其约束条件多,属于典型的NP完全问题,求解难度大。在考虑实际应用中的约束条件下,使用三空间分割的布局方法对剩余空间进行分解,并采用空间合并原则将闲置空间与可用空间进行合并达到充分利用,并结合分布估计算法(EDA)求解多约束装箱问题。分布估计算法采用统计学习的方法建立一个描述解分布的概率模型,再对概率模型进行随机采样产生新的种群,如此反复进行,实现种群的进化,最终获取最优解。实验仿真结果表明该算法应用于实际空间规划设计中具有重要的实际意义。Container loading is a layout problem with space optimization and decomposition. With multiple constraints,it’s a typical NP-complete problem and difficult to obtain an optimal solution. Considering some constraints in practical applications,adopt the measures of three-space-dividing to decompose the residual space,use the spatial merge principle to combine the free space with the usable space in order to achieve the full use of container,and combined with the Estimation of Distribution Algorithm ( EDA) ,solve the multi-constrained pacing problem. The EDA establishes a probability model by statistical learning to describe the distribution of solutions. New populations are gotten by sampling the probability model randomly. The algorithm is iterated to realize the evolution and finally to get the best individuals. The simulation results show that the algorithm is of great significance in the practical planning and design of space.

关 键 词:集装箱装载 空间分割 分布估计算法 统计学习 概率模型 

分 类 号:TP301[自动化与计算机技术—计算机系统结构]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象